Global Vacuum Flask Market Size and Forecast – 2026-2033
According to Coherent Market Insights, the global vacuum flask market is estimated to be valued at USD 5.89 Bn in 2026 and is expected to reach USD 8.46 Bn by 2033, expanding at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.3% from 2026 to 2033.
Key Takeaways of the Vacuum Flask Market
- Stainless steel segment is expected to hold 39.3% of the vacuum flask market share in 2026.
- The less than 16oz segment is estimated to capture 48.9% of the global vacuum flask market share in 2026.
- The single-wall segment is projected to represent 41.7% of the market share in 2026.
- North America is projected to lead the vacuum flask market with a 39.2% share in 2026.
- Asia Pacific is expected to record the fastest market growth, contributing a 19.3% share in 2026.

Why Does the Stainless Steel Segment Dominate the Global Vacuum Flask Market in 2026?
Stainless steel segment is expected to hold 39.3% of the global vacuum flask market share in 2026, this has outstanding durability, safety, and functionality, which will appeal greatly to the choices and lifestyle requirements of the consumers. The very nature of stainless steel is rather tough, so it is a perfect matter to use as a material of vacuum flasks, which have to endure everyday customer, accidents, and mishandling during traveling or outdoor activities. Compared to glass, which is very delicate, and tends to break easily, or plastic, which may fade or be smelly after a period of use, stainless steel does not lose its structural integrity and this guarantees customers of a product that will last long.
A prominent example is Thermos Brand, which is one of the leading players in the global vacuum flask market. They have consistently utilized stainless steel for their flasks due to its durability and insulation properties. Their stainless steel vacuum flasks are widely used by outdoor enthusiasts and travelers, providing a reliable solution for keeping beverages hot or cold during extended trips.
Why is the Less Than 16oz Segment Driving Demand in the Vacuum Flask Market?
The less than 16oz segment is projected to hold 48.9% of the vacuum flask market share in 2026, which is rising because of the growing preference of the consumers towards convenience and portability. The current hectic lifestyles require one to have products that can be fitted in bags, backpacks or cup holders and therefore smaller sized flasks are very appealing to use on the move. This small size enables consumers to take the exact volume of drink, which reduces the weight carrying capacity as well as meeting their needs on the consumption individually.
Portability is crucial especially to the urban commuter, students and office workers who desire a lightweight, spill-proof container which they can use daily. The smaller size is superior in such situations due to its simplicity of usage and storage, which is in line with the shifting trends towards minimalism and minimalist accessories. In addition, other industries such as microtravel and outdoor industries can use such small flasks because of space and weight limitations when hiking, cycling or camping.
Single-Wall Segment Dominates the Global Vacuum Flask Market
The single-wall segment is anticipated to hold 41.7% of the global vacuum flask market share in 2026, with the main reason being that it is simple, lightweight with the advantage of affordability which makes it a convenient product to a large number of consumers. In contrast to the double-wall or triple-wall insulated flasks that offer a longer range of temperatures protection due to advanced vacuum or foam protection, single-wall flasks emphasize comfort and portability, which is valued by those users who think convenience is more important than the ability to maintain the temperature over a long period.
Among the primary reasons why this type of segmentation has been predominant is the cost of the item because the single-wall vacuum flask typically involves fewer complicated manufacturing procedures and materials in their production than the multi-wall versions. This reduced price will enable manufacturers to charge the consumers competitively and a resultant effect is that they will attract consumers with low incomes or those buying to use as daily goods. To most users, particularly those that require a flask to be used on short-term basis say in a quick hydration run or a short commute, single-wall insulation is enough to retain the temperature without the need to have a high quality insulation.

Key Development
- In February 2025, Stanley Tumbler’s parent firm responded to Stanley Black & Decker’s trademark lawsuit. The Seattle-based parent company of the Stanley drinkware brand said it plans to “vigorously defend” against a federal trademark lawsuit filed against it by Stanley Black & Decker, a 182-year-old Connecticut-based manufacturer of the Stanley line of tools.
